The phi phenomenon is apparent movement caused by alternating light positions.

 In part, such effects of apparent movement (called the visual phi phenomenon) depend on persistence of vision: visual response outlasts a stimulus by a fraction of a second. Wertheimer illustrated this phenomenon on an apparatus he built that utilized two discrete lights on different locations.

 Although the lights are stationary, flashing the lights at succeeding time intervals causes the retina to perceive the light as moving. The first of these causes the brain to retain images cast upon the retina of the eye for a fraction of a second beyond their disappearance from the field of sight, while the latter creates apparent movement between images when they succeed one another rapidly.  The explanation of the phi phenomena was that movement is perceived because the eye itself moves in response to the successive flashes of light. Wertheimer felt that there was a need for a model of such dynamic experiences, and he hypothesized a possible physiological process: “The motion is due to a field of activity among cells, not excitation in isolated cells but field effects” (1937). This model applies concepts of field-theoretical physics to a neurological event. One theory to account for this is that the impression is caused by minute eye movements of the observer. The so-called phi phenomenon is an illusion of movement that arises when stationary objects—light bulbs, for example—are placed side by side and illuminated rapidly one after another.

Kabuki (Film Studies)

Kabuki is traditional theatrical of Japan. It has a wide popularity among the people which makes Japan an extraordinary and unique country. They had become very popular. The art of kabuki was first started by  merchants in those days and had become very popular The Basic themes of kabuki plays are conflicts between humanity. The players of the kabuki drama was played by women’s in its earlier stage and with the increasing popularity of kabuki, due to issues the appearance of women was officially banned. As Kabuki was already accepted by the public instead of women men had taken their place and till now kabuki art is presented by men but not by women.

In Kabuki there is a group play with dance and drama which is primarily and almost exclusively dance. In the dance-drama, actors dance to the full accompaniment of vocal and instrumental music. Kabuki music is classified in many categories. Among these, the most frequently used today are nagauta, tokiwazu, kiyomoto, and gidayu, the latter always being used in a drama adapted from the puppet theater. it also has many types of audio effects The most unique feature of kabuki is it mainly emphasis upon the actor.

Kabuki plays may be divided into two categories thus the vast majority of the classical kabuki plays were supplied by the writers attached to the various kabuki theaters. Historical drama, Domestic drama. In Kabuki makeup is very essential as Make-up provides an outer expression of the heart.

The film opens with images of a parched earth and barren trees. The country has suffered a 2 year draught. Farmer Shambu Mahato delighting with his wife Paro and son Kanhaiya, in the hope that the rain will come and finally rains in the region.

Do Bigha Zamin is a sad film. The saddest part is the realization that between the India of 1950 and that of 2013 not much has changed for the Indian farmer. As we see in today’s world we have thousands of Shambhus, committing suicide This film is not a idioms and phrase of the Director in order to create an tragedy its is a part of millions who works in the hot sun everyday gaining very little and often losing everything.
